Congressional Fellows Training


Congressional Fellows and Presidential Management Fellows Training
 

 

Our Congressional Fellows and Presidential Management Fellows Training is designed to supplement and complement the Fellowship programs of federal agencies, the military, and other organizations. This training supports the education goals of Fellows sponsors who want their Fellows to understand and participate in various aspects of the legislative process.

Our Congressional Fellows and Presidential Management Fellows Training is designed for cohorts of 15 to 25 Fellows who complete the training program together.

Requirements
Fellows enrolled in the program complete six (6) required courses equaling 10 days of courses. Though course sequencing is not required, we recommend that courses be sequenced in the order listed below.

Upon completion of the Fellows Training program, we award a framed Certificate of Completion and issue a press release to the media for each Fellow.

Program Fee

The program fee of $97,500 covers one cohort of up to 25 Fellows ($3900 per Fellow for a cohort of 25 Fellows). The complete Fellows Training program must be completed by all Fellows in the cohort within a 12 month period. (Each transfer to a different cohort requires an administrative fee. No substitutions.) The program fee includes six (6) courses totaling 10 course days, classroom space in Washington, DC, all course materials, breaks, and five separate (5) luncheon meetings for one cohort in a 12-month period.

 

Courses

Our Fellows Training includes six (6) courses (totaling 10 course-days) and five (5) luncheon meetings in a 12-month period.

Courses (10 course-days)

  • Congressional Operations Briefing - Capitol Hill Workshop (3 days)

  • Writing for Government and Business: Critical Thinking and Writing (1 day)

  • Drafting Federal Legislation and Amendments (1 day)

  • Understanding Congressional Budgeting and Appropriations (1 day)

  • Preparing and Delivering Congressional Testimony (1 day)

  • Advanced Legislative Procedure (3 days)

  • Luncheon meetings on Capitol Hill (5), including introductory session

All six (6) courses and luncheon meetings are taken as a group within the cohort's 12-month period. We will arrange with the point of contact all dates for the cohort.
